Usgs Earthquake Map Northern California If can certainly gripe we have killer their woods -hypothermia -and you've got drinking water to In addition to the cholera epidemic, frequent fires in cities catalyzed the development of water supply services that sourced water from large water bodies such as rivers and lakes as opposed to inland wells. The Great Fire of New York in 1835, for instance, led to the development of the Old Croton Aqueduct (built in 1842) from the Croton River.
